Explore the world of Petri nets in this prerecorded conference talk from Meeting C++ 2022. Delve into the essential concepts of Petri nets, their mathematical expression, and applications in computer science. Learn about this directed bipartite graph type and its initial state, known as the initial mark. Discover the two node types - places and transitions - and their roles in system design. Follow the progression from introduction to design phase, graphical representation, and incident matrix. Examine events, relational marking, time tokens, and simulation techniques. Gain insights into available tools for working with Petri nets and witness practical simulations to reinforce your understanding of this powerful modeling technique.
